Immunoassays are based on the theory that a particular antigen will promote a very precise (special) immune reaction, and proteins (called antibodies) developed through an immune response may be used to detect the existence of the target compound in the sample. Immunoassays are fast and correct assessments used to check biological methods by monitoring distinct proteins and antibodies. Immunoassays rely upon the ability of an antibody to bind to a particular molecular framework and may be used to detect specific molecules inside the laboratory. Labeled Immunoassay 1. Radioimmunoassay(RIA) RIA might be the oldest variety of immunoassay. The radioactive isotope is utilized to label the antibody/antigen. The amount of radioactive signals is inversely proportional to that of focus on antigens. two. Counting immunoassay (CIA) In CIA, polystyrene beads are coated with numerous antibodies which are complementary on the focus on antigens. All through incubation, the beads bind to a number of antigens and jointly type a significant mass, but some beads aren't get more info certain. The full Resolution passes through a mobile counter, with only unbound beads counted. The amount of unbound beads is inversely proportional to that of antigens. three. Enzyme immunoassays (EIA) or enzyme-linked immunosorbent assays (ELISA) Inside the ELISA, the antibody is connected to an enzyme. Following incubation Together with the antigen, the unbound antibody is eluted. The certain antibody-enzyme connected to the goal antigen is observed by introducing substrates to the answer. The enzyme catalyzes the chemical reactions of your substrate to produce quantifiable coloration variations. four. Fluorescence immunoassay (FIA) In FIA, antibodies are labeled with fluorescent probes. Soon after incubation Using the antigen, the antibody-antigen elaborate is isolated and the fluorescence intensity is calculated. 5.
